visual studio 2010 - FxCop para.NET 4.0
visual-studio-2010 visual-studio (4)
Sé que Visual Studio 2010 tiene incorporada una nueva herramienta de análisis de código , pero solo para las ediciones premium y ultimate. Por lo que puedo ver, el último FxCop es compatible con .NET 3.5 SP1 . Buscando No pude encontrar ninguna referencia a un FxCop para .NET 4.0. ¿Hay planes para continuar ofreciendo FxCop y para que sea compatible con .NET 4.0? ¿Dónde encontraría más información al respecto y lo descargaría?
Busqué en Google FXcop 4.0 y encontré los siguientes enlaces útiles:
http://social.msdn.microsoft.com/Forums/en/vstscode/thread/74b2815a-626d-4aef-a08a-14c2fa72b506
Parece que aún no ha salido, pero está previsto el soporte de FXCop para .NET 4.0.
FxCop ahora está mejorado para trabajar con .NET 4.0. Puede encontrarlo aquí: http://blogs.msdn.com/b/codeanalysis/archive/2010/07/26/fxcop-10-0-is-available.aspx
La nueva versión está marcada con 10.0 al igual que Visual Studio.
La última versión de FXCop (v10) se incluye con la instalación del último Windows SDK para Windows 7 y .Net 4, lanzado el 19/5/2010. De Microsoft - ISO completos
Una vez que se instala el SDK, puede encontrar el EXE del instalador de FXCop en% programfiles% / Microsoft SDKs / Windows / v7.1 / Bin / FXCop (Esto supone que mantuvo el directorio de instalación predeterminado al instalar el SDK).
Disfrutar.
Una alternativa a las reglas de FxCop sería usar la herramienta NDepender. Esta herramienta que permite escribir reglas de código sobre C # LINQ consulta lo que llamamos CQLinq , admite .NET v4 y v4.5, y está integrado en VS 2012, 2010, 2008. Descargo de responsabilidad: soy uno de los desarrolladores de la herramienta
Se proponen más de 200 reglas de código por defecto. Personalizar las reglas existentes o crear sus propias reglas es sencillo gracias a la sintaxis de C # LINQ.
Las reglas se pueden verificar en vivo en Visual Studio y en el tiempo de proceso de compilación, en un informe HTML + javascript generado .